We are seeking a Distinguished engineer to join the Finance Technology organization at Capital One. Finance Technology is positioning the Finance organization as a strategic enabler at Capital One. We engineer outcomes that transform how finance gets done through technology innovation and cutting edge products and services. The Distinguished engineer will lead architectural convergence between enterprise finance applications that serve our core finance functions such as accounting, tax, treasury and FP&A. Working alongside software and data engineering teams they will drive the design and development of applications that analyze, process and move massive amounts of financial data between systems including the General Ledger.
